Nana Addo Damns Political Thuggery

204x_mg_mqt_bantamahene1NANA ADDO Dankwa Akufo-Addo, runner-up in the 2008 Presidential polls, has expressed gross concern over violent acts in the country’s political arena. He thus entreated journalists to team up with civil society and sincere politicians to help get rid off all forms of violence and every other distasteful act that tend to mar the political system.

“Let the Thunder support civil society and sincere politicians to take violence out of our politics. Let us all together say: enough is enough to the culture of political vindictiveness and violence”.

The former Foreign Affairs Minister in the erstwhile New Patriotic Party (NPP) administration gave the statement in a speech read on his behalf by Gabby Otchere-Darko, Executive Director of the Danquah Institute.

The occasion was the official launching of the Thunder Newspaper at the Golden Tulip Hotel in Kumasi on Thursday night which was graced by politicians, chiefs, business executives and seasoned journalists in Kumasi.

Owned by a 25-year-old young entrepreneur, Richard Adjei Mensah Ofori-Atta, the 16-page national paper whose headquarters is in Kumasi would publish political, business, sports and every other news item to help develop the country.

Continuing, Nana Akufo-Addo urged the Thunder Newspaper staff, and for that matter journalists in general, to use their medium to search for answers to the country’s predicaments.

“Let the paper highlight issues that will help develop Ghana and her people. Let us focus on things that will renew and strengthen our belief in Ghana, our hope in her future and our resolve in unlashing the potential of a people resourceful, talented and hardworking”.

The former Attorney General and Minister of Justice also implored the paper to shun using their powerful medium to destroy people’s hard-earned reputation with baseless and damaging stories, reiterating the need for the paper to always be objective in its reportage.

Nana Akufo-Addo said the about 23 million Ghanaian population are keen to witness a better Ghana, faster growth, job security, and an income that is stronger than inflation, noting that the paper’s birth is timely.

In his remarks, chairman for the event and a founding member of the NPP, Nana Akenten Appiah Menkah, bemoaned the ascendancy of corruption among public officials, ethnicity and tribalism.

He observed that the aforementioned canker frightened him because a he put it “these acts could destroy Ghana’s future if measures are not implemented in earnest to address them”.

Nana Appiah Menkah expressed delight that a youthful entrepreneur was the brain behind the Thunder Newspaper, remarking that it was a sign that Ghana boasts of ambitious youth to lead it to affluence in future.

The colourful occasion was characterized by the playing of scintillating music by the live band present. Those in love with tradition were also treated with ‘Kete’ tunes.

On his part, Mr. Richard Adjei Mensah Ofori-Atta, Managing Editor, Thunder Newspaper, sternly warned corrupt public officials to shun their evil deeds, emphatically stating, “Thunder will come after you”.

He promised that the paper would be objective, stand for the truth and play pivotal roles to enhance Ghana’s developmental aspirations, calling on all to support the paper.

Ofori-Atta disclosed that he would soon launch an education fund christened “Boa baako na boa man” to wit ‘help one and help the entire nation’ to support needy but brilliant students to realize their academic goals.
Areas such as politics, environment, education, health, entertainment and developmental issues, he noted, would be given prominence in the Thunder Newspaper.

The Thunder Newspaper was officially unveiled by the Asantehene Otumfuo Osei Tutu II’s representative for the occasion, the Bantamahene, Bafuor Owusu Amankwatia, with assistance from, Appiah Menkah and Nana Kwaku Duah Mpianin, Kokosohene.

J.B Danquah, CEO of Joevide Construction Company Limited, purchased the first copy for GH¢2,000, the second and third copies were bought at GH¢1000 and GH¢500 by Mrs. Jackie Akuffo and Dr. Mathew Opoku Prempeh, aka Napo, MP for Manhyia respectively.
